FOLLOWING a slow frustrating journey behind wind turbines and 1957 John Deere tractors, we eventually arrived at Newquay with minutes to spare for our first rowing race, writes Mel Bardsley.
The Year 12/13 boys' race covers 2,000m in the fastest time possible.?This year we had three strong young men entered for this event — Joel Davey, Keiran Hammond and George Lumley.
Throughout the race Joel was leading and looked strong with a consistent stroke rate of 1.48.5/500m. George and Keiran were slow to start but soon got into their stroke and built up their stroke rate.
Final positions:?Joel 1st gold medal time for 2000m 07.14.4, George 3rd bronze medal 07.17.5 and 5th Keiran Hammond 07.28.2. What a fantastic start to the event, two medals for Budehaven.
